Manchester United's new core Bruno Fernandez scored twice at Villa Park, but unfortunately the team's performance was lost in the last 15 minutes, and was equalized by Aston Villa with two consecutive goals. After the game, B Fei bluntly said that he was "not happy at all", preferring that he did not score and the team could successfully score all three points.

It was Fernandez's 6th and 7th goal of the season, breaking the goal drought since 2 December. Not only that, but United's new core also avenged the setback in the first leg, when Manchester United won a penalty in stoppage time, and at the provocation of Villa goalkeeper Martinez, B Fei lost his cool and kicked away, who danced triumphantly to celebrate. A long-range shot by the Portuguese midfielder caused Martinez to slip out of his crotch and suffer a low-level error.

But Fernandez explained: "I'm not happy at all, obviously everyone wants to score goals and I'm one of them, but I'd rather choose to win. I'd like to not have scored two goals, let the other teammates score, but we can win the game. Anyway, of course I'm happy to score goals, I want to score goals because I want to help the team and I think if I score myself, the team will benefit. But today it wasn't like that, we only got 1 point, I want to get 3 points."

After the game, captain Fernandez was named the best of the game by Manchester United fans, and he pushed goalkeeper De Gea to be elected. "I think the best Manchester United played was when the formation was tighter, the mentality was calmer and the style of play was clearer, and everyone followed the tactics. The first 30 minutes of the game were really good, but in the end the situation became more balanced. After the start of the second half, we also played well, made the right decisions, waited patiently when we needed to wait, and boldly pressed when we needed to rush."

As for why United conceded a two-goal lead, B Fei explained: "In the end, we didn't take advantage of our chances. Our last pass, and the final run, didn't do a good job, and in the end we didn't do it perfectly, giving the opponent a chance. Villa are a fantastic team, their front line is good, there are players who can score, and in the end they scored and equalized. It's a very difficult result to accept, I think Manchester United already control the game, I didn't feel the game change at all. Villa started putting more pressure on us after scoring the first goal, but then we also had our own chances and we could score again."

After Fernandez scored twice in the second half, United's performance began to decline. He said: "Unfortunately, we started conceding goals and losing confidence, the game started to benefit the other side, they started to get more space between our two lines, on the flanks. I think United's performance outweighed the result. Overall, we deserve more, but there's no one in football who deserves it and who doesn't, and getting 3 points is key."

Fernandez added: "I think everyone was very involved in the game, the scene was great at one point, but unfortunately the cooked duck flew in the end. So everyone was frustrated and it was time to move on because the next game was coming soon. If you don't get a good result, you have to find the reason why you conceded two goals in control of the game. As I said, now we need to understand what can be done better, the next game to win, against Brentford is another tough game."

United's new core also praised the 19-year-old Erlanga who started against Villa: "I said last season that Anthony (Erlanga) is a hard-working kid who is always ready to come into the team and play. He's a top young man, waiting for his chance, training hard, and he deserves the opportunity he got today. In my opinion, he was one of the best performers in the whole game and tried his best. I told him that my goal came from his header, which, while seemingly insignificant, was actually important. We're happy for him because it's the opportunity he's worked so hard to get."

In addition, Fernandez questioned Villa's attempt to make one more substitution in the final moments, when Buendia was injured and Ashley Young was ready to come on as a substitute. Although Gerald has already replaced 3 people, Villa's team doctor tried to activate the "concussion substitution mechanism" to replace the 4th person on the grounds that Buendia suffered a head injury.

Of course, In the end, Professor Young did not play, and Fernandez confirmed that he asked the referee after the game: "I asked the referee why Villa wanted to change the fourth man, and Buendia obviously had a shoulder injury. I think their team doctor tried to apply for a replacement on the grounds that he had a head injury, but the part of his injury was his shoulder, so he couldn't be replaced."
